1A Low Dropout Positive Voltage Regulator
General Description
- LD1117A is a three terminal low dropout positive voltage regulator. It provides current limiting and thermal shut down and its circuit includes a trimmed Bandgap reference to assure output voltage accuracy for both fixed output voltage version and adjustable output voltage version. Current limit is trimmed to ensure specified output current and controlled short-circuit current.On-chip thermal shutdown provides protection against any bination of overload and ambient temperature that would create excessive junction temperature
- There are 7 Fixed output voltages :1.2V, 1.5V,1.8V, 2.5V ,2.85V,3.3V an 5.0V. There are also an adjustble version provide output voltage from 1.25V to 12V with 2 external resisitors. They are suitable for applications that required supply current up to 1 A.
- LD1117A series are available in SOT-223 ,SOT-89 ,TO-220,DPAK (TO-252) and D2PAK (TO-263) Packages
Features
- Input Voltage up to 20V
- Output Current up to 1A
- Low Drop Output Voltage:Typical 1.15V at 1A output current
- Output Voltage Accuracy : ±1% for fixed output Voltage 1.5V,1.8V, 2.5V ,2.85V,
3.3V,5.0V and Adjustble Output Voltage Version. ±2% for fixed output Voltage 1.2V
- Trimmed Current Limit and On-Chip Thermal Shutdown
- Operation Junction Temperature: -40°C to 125°C
- Ro HS pliance and Halogen Free
